Latest Patents

David Ruff holds a patent for the "Detection of analytes and nucleic acids." This patent provides methods for detecting at least one analyte and at least one nucleic acid in a sample. Additionally, it includes reagents necessary for carrying out these methods. This innovation is crucial for enhancing the accuracy and efficiency of diagnostic tests.
